site stats

Scipy minimize inequality constraints example

WebFor dealing with optimization problems min_x f (x) subject to inequality constraints c (x) <= 0 the algorithm introduces slack variables, solving the problem min_ (x,s) f (x) + … Webscipy.optimize.minimize_scalar () can also be used for optimization constrained to an interval using the parameter bounds. 2.7.2.2. Gradient based methods ¶ Some intuitions about gradient descent ¶ Here we focus on intuitions, not code. Code will follow.

scipy.optimize.linprog — SciPy v1.9.3 Manual

Web25 Feb 2016 · You need equality constraints that enforce np.sum(x, 1) == 1 and inequality constraints for x >= 0. However, the COBYLA method can only handle inequality … http://scipy-lectures.org/advanced/mathematical_optimization/auto_examples/plot_non_bounds_constraints.html divinity original sin fara https://manganaro.net

Python SciPy:优化问题fmin_cobyla:一个约束没有得到遵守 - IT …

Web27 Sep 2024 · The verbosity of fmin_slsqp : iprint <= 0 : Silent operation. iprint == 1 : Print summary upon completion (default) iprint >= 2 : Print status of each iterate and summary. … WebFor dealing with optimization problems min_x f (x) subject to inequality constraints c (x) <= 0 the algorithm introduces slack variables, solving the problem min_ (x,s) f (x) + barrier_parameter*sum (ln (s)) subject to the equality constraints c (x) + s = 0 instead of the original problem. Webclass scipy.optimize.LinearConstraint(A, lb=-inf, ub=inf, keep_feasible=False) [source] # Linear constraint on the variables. The constraint has the general inequality form: lb <= A.dot(x) <= ub Here the vector of independent variables x is passed as ndarray of shape (n,) and the matrix A has shape (m, n). divinity original sin explorer vs classic

scipy.optimize.minimize — SciPy v0.11 Reference Guide (DRAFT)

Category:Python Scipy Minimize [With 8 Examples] - Python Guides

Tags:Scipy minimize inequality constraints example

Scipy minimize inequality constraints example

Optimize minimize Inequality constraints incompatible with SLSQP

Web30 Jun 2024 · The Python Scipy module scipy.optimize has a method minimize() that takes a scalar function of one or more variables being minimized. The syntax is given below. … Web24 Oct 2015 · It may be useful to pass a custom minimization method, for example when using a frontend to this method such as scipy.optimize.basinhopping or a different library. …

Scipy minimize inequality constraints example

Did you know?

WebPython scipy.optimize.minimize () Examples The following are 30 code examples of scipy.optimize.minimize () . You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by … WebThe SciPy library includes an implementation of the k-means clustering algorithm as well as several hierarchical clustering algorithms. In this example, you’ll be using the k-means algorithm in scipy.cluster.vq, where vq stands for vector quantization. First, you should take a look at the dataset you’ll be using for this example.

Web25 Jul 2016 · Minimize a linear objective function subject to linear equality and inequality constraints. Linear Programming is intended to solve the following problem form: Minimize: c^T * x Subject to: A_ub * x &lt;= b_ub A_eq * x == b_eq See also show_options Additional options accepted by the solvers Notes Webscipy.optimize.minimize(fun, x0, args=(), method=None, jac=None, hess=None, hessp=None, bounds=None, constraints=(), tol=None, callback=None, options=None) [source] #. …

Web27 Sep 2024 · The local search method may be specified using the minimizer_kwargs parameter which is passed on to scipy.optimize.minimize. By default the SLSQP method … Web18 Feb 2024 · 1. I need to constrain my loss, so that the prediction is always positive. So I have: x = [1.0,0.64,0.36,0.3,0.2] y = [1.0,0.5,0.4,-0.1,-0.2] alpha = 0 def loss (w, x, y, alpha): …

WebAn example showing how to do optimization with general constraints using SLSQP and cobyla. import numpy as np import matplotlib.pyplot as plt from scipy import optimize x, y …

WebMinimize a scalar function subject to constraints. Parameters: gtolfloat, optional. Tolerance for termination by the norm of the Lagrangian gradient. The algorithm will terminate when … craft shop richmond nswWeb17 Jul 2024 · The Inequality constraints at each step are of the form: (a(k+1) - a(k))^2 + (a*b)^2 <= some positive constant (this inequality is most probably leading to strange behavior of the optimizer. If i remove these inequality constraints, the optimizer solution seems reasonable ) There are other inequality bounds also but they are trivial. craft shop sandiacreWeb30 Sep 2012 · The bounded method in minimize_scalar is an example of a constrained minimization procedure that provides a rudimentary interval constraint for scalar functions. The interval constraint allows the minimization to occur only between two fixed endpoints, specified using the mandatory bs parameter. craft shop romseyWeb31 Jan 2024 · In our example, the objective function is non-convex and possesses several minima. This implies that, depending on the starting point, the problem may converge to a … craft shops altrinchamWeb25 Jul 2016 · Examples Consider the following problem: Minimize: f = -1*x [0] + 4*x [1] Subject to: -3*x [0] + 1*x [1] <= 6 1*x [0] + 2*x [1] <= 4 x [1] >= -3 where: -inf <= x [0] <= inf This problem deviates from the standard linear programming problem. In standard form, linear programming problems assume the variables x are non-negative. craft shops adelaide saWeb30 Sep 2012 · Examples Let us consider the problem of minimizing the Rosenbrock function. This function (and its respective derivatives) is implemented in rosen (resp. rosen_der, rosen_hess) in the scipy.optimize. >>> from scipy.optimize import minimize, rosen, rosen_der A simple application of the Nelder-Mead method is: craft shop saltaireWeb30 Sep 2012 · Constraint type: ‘eq’ for equality, ‘ineq’ for inequality. fun: callable. The function defining the constraint. jac: callable, optional. The Jacobian of fun (only for … craft shops alberton